Description from the seller

Splendid desk pen tray in full Art Nouveau style with elegant floral motifs.

The tray is decorated with a beautiful bouquet of daisies.

Product probably made in Germany in pewter. The tray bears on the reverse a mark reading Etain 95%

Excellent condition.

Dimensions: 22 x 10 cm
